首页 > 代码库 > [第五组]Beta版本发行说明
[第五组]Beta版本发行说明
BETA版本测试报告
一.BUG汇总
1.已经修复的BUG
(1).转盘在高分辨率的计算机中,会产生重影。
(2).卡片选择时背景变换时间过长。
(3).主页页面用鼠标进行图片切换时向左和向右的箭头不稳定。
(4).主页的菜品单个的模块不稳定。
(5).汉堡导航菜单不稳定,容易出现无法弹出详情的情况。
(6).多次点击汉堡导航菜单的按钮后易出现卡顿的情况。
2.新产生的BUG
(1).趣味决策页面点击确定按钮进行更新时,第二此点击会无法导致更新。(打算修复)
(2).趣味决策页面转盘停止的时候,被选中的转盘的颜色不确定。(打算修复)
(3).转盘上的图片无法更新。(打算修复)
(4).翻转视图的图片无法点击。(打算修复)
二.场景测试
1.点击汉堡导航菜单中的图片,会弹出提示用户登录的窗体,输入正确的用户名及密码就能登录成功然后跳转到主页。
2.点击提示登录窗体中的注册按钮,会跳转到主页页面,然后可以在注册页面进行注册,要求:输入的用户名不能少于4位;密码不能少于6位;
密码与再次输入的字符必须相同;邮箱必须为XXXXX@XXX.XX格式,必须选择是否接收校园推送中的YES和NO中的一个;如果不是这样会产生相应的提示,并且注册无法成功。
3.用户在口味未选择的情况下点击注册按钮时会产生相应的提示,选择之后才能注册。
4.点击注册页面中注册按钮旁的不注册了,先去主页逛逛,会直接跳转到主页面。
5.在主页右上角的搜索框中输入相应的菜名之后点击回车会在页面的左下角弹出记录菜品简略菜品的卡片。
6.点击卡片可以进入到菜品的详情页面,点击汉堡导航菜单的主页按钮会条回到主页面。
7.点击汉堡导航菜单中的决策按钮或点击主页中的决策按钮会跳转到决策页面。
8.点击趣味决策中的决策卡片会产生背景变成红色或绿色的效果。
9.点击决策卡片下方的确定按钮会在转盘上放置八个菜品的菜名。
10..点击转盘上的开始选择\结束按钮,转盘中的八个选项依次开始旋转,一段时间之后会停在一个选项上,同时在右侧会显示菜品在数据库中的信息。
11.点击更新转盘,会更新转盘上的菜名(会有一定的几率发生变换位置而菜品不变的情况以及部分菜品不变的情况)。
12.展开汉堡导航菜单,在注册按钮的右侧会出现一串字符以及一个齿轮状按钮,点击字符会在页面的右侧弹出目前用户的个人资料。
13.点击齿轮状按钮会在右侧弹出注册页面,用户可以在这里进行相应的设置。
三.测试矩阵
用户名文本框
测试功能 | 测试项 | 检测点 | 预期产生结果 | 实际结果 |
界面功能 | 主页面 | 汉堡导航菜单 | 点击汉堡导航菜单中的不同按钮会跳转到不同的页面 | √ |
主页面上放的图片切换按钮 |
点击左侧的图片切换按钮,切换至左侧的图片。 点击右侧的按钮,切换至右侧的图片。 |
√ |
||
主页面上的三个跳转按钮 | 点击跳转到相应的界面 | √ | ||
主页面的菜品简介卡片 | 点击跳转到菜品详情页面从 | √ | ||
主页面上的搜索框 | 输入才拼命并点击回车会在主页上显示菜品简介卡片 | √ | ||
决策页面 | 左侧的卡片按钮 |
点击之后其背景变为一个三角形同时其右侧出现另一个按钮, 当点击左右两个按钮之中的一个,背景变为红色或绿色。 |
√ | |
卡片下的决策按钮 | 点击之后转盘上会出现八道菜品的信息 | √ | ||
转盘上的开始选择/结束按钮 |
点击之后转盘上外围的八个格子会依次改变其背景色, 并最终在某个格子上停止这种行为。 |
√ | ||
转盘上的更新转盘按钮 | 点击之后会更新转盘上的菜品信息。 | √ | ||
评论界面 | 评论界面中的汉堡按钮 | 点击之后会弹出两个按钮。分别写着评论管理和发布管理。 | √ | |
评论管理按钮 | 点击评论管理按钮会弹出一些评论。 | √ | ||
发布管理按钮 | 点击发布管理会弹出一个黑框。 | √ | ||
注册页面 | 用户名文本框 | 输入少于四位时会有提示。 | √ | |
密码文本框 | 输入少于六位时会有相应提示。 | √ | ||
再次输入文本框 | 输入与密码文本框不符合时会有相应提示。 | √ | ||
邮箱文本框 | 当输入与邮箱格式不符合时会有相应的提示。 | √ | ||
注册按钮 | 如果未选择口味与是否进行校园活动推送那么会有相应的提示。 | √ | ||
先不注册按钮 | 点击跳转到主页按钮。 | √ | ||
登录页面 | 登录按钮 | 如果输入的用户名与密码不正确会报错,输入为空同样会报错。 | √ | |
技术功能 | 注册功能 | 注册页面 | 如果用户输入的用户名在用户数据库中不存在,则将用户输入进来用户名密码以及各种信息存入数据库中。 | √ |
转盘赋值功能 | 趣味决策页面 | 根据用户在决策卡片上的选择,在数据库中读出若干道菜品,然后挑选出8道菜品的信息在转盘上显示。 | √ |
四.出口条件
用户可以初步实现一些与页面的交互功能。
BETA版本发布说明
一.版本功能介绍
登录:
注册:
菜品详情页面:
搜索:
设置页面:
个人资料页面:
趣味决策:
二.修改的缺陷
修改了一些在页面跳转不稳定以及button不灵敏的问题,同时将转盘的开始与停止的逻辑进行修改。增加了一些必要的详情页面。登录由页面改为窗体。
三.环境要求
Win10系统。
四.安装方法
Beta版本暂时不支持下载安装。
五.已知问题和限制
问题:图片的上传和下载;登录页面无法添加关闭按钮;菜品排序。
限制:随机算法的不高效,不科学。
[第五组]Beta版本发行说明